persistable sclass ArrayMatrix extends AbstractMatrix { new BitSet bs; *(int *w, int *h) {} *(int *w, int *h, BitSet *bs) {} public A get(int x, int y) { ret bs.get(y*w+x); } public void set(int x, int y, A a) { bs.set(y*w+x, a); } }